American actor and filmmaker William Paxton was born on May 17, 1955 and passed away on February 25, 2017. Weird Science (1985), Aliens (1986), Near Dark (1987), Tombstone (1993), True Lies (1994), Apollo 13 (1995), Twister (1996), Titanic (1997), A Simple Plan (1998), Edge of Tomorrow (2014), and Nightcrawler (2015) are just a few of the films in which he had roles (2014). Paxton received three Golden Globe Award nominations for his role as Big Love’s leading man from 2006 to 2011. While playing Randall McCoy in the History Channel miniseries Hatfields & McCoys, he received nominations for both a Primetime Emmy and a Screen Actors Guild Award (2012). Bill Paxton Early Life

On May 17, 1955, in Fort Worth, Texas, William Paxton entered the world. Bill’s dad was a lumber merchant and businessman who occasionally did some acting. His ancestors hail from several different countries, including Germany, England, France, and the Scandinavian countries. During the Civil War, his great-great-grandfather served as a brigadier general for the Confederate cause.

Bill Paxton Career

Paxton’s early roles include a “punk” persona in “The Terminator.” After playing a small part in “Streets of Fire” again, he broke out into the spotlight with a starring role in “Weird Science.” Bill plays the protagonist’s older brother in the film. Following this, a year later, he played Private William Hudson of the United States Colonial Marines in the film “Aliens,” another part that would cement him in pop culture history. He kept working toward a profession in filmmaking throughout this time.

Bill Paxton Personal Life

Kelly Rowan was Bill’s first wife. He tied the knot with her back in 1979, but the marriage didn’t last. After meeting Louise Newbury in London, England, he eventually married her in 1987. Over the course of their partnership, Newbury and Paxton welcomed two children into the world. Paxton said early in 2017 that he was dealing with major cardiac problems.

Bill experienced rheumatic fever when he was only 13 years old. He suffered from a malfunctioning heart valve as a result of his sickness, which caused him a lot of trouble as he got older. Paxton decided to have open-heart surgery to fix the faulty valve. The operation was successful, but it appears that Bill’s continued struggles are a result of the after effects. Paxton had a deadly stroke eleven days after the operation. His 61st birthday was on February 25th, 2017.
